Contrary to what Emerald Sparrow had thought, she had no intention of evading at all.

It would be more accurate to say that, although the contest with Xia Liang had lasted only a few brief exchanges, she had not moved even a step from beginning to end.

She watched the light from the spell techniques in Xia Liang’s hands bloom, and then, amid the piercing roar, her mouth opened slightly to whisper:

"Protect me, Paw Eye."

No sooner had the words left her lips than her magic wand had transformed into a small, delicate tambourine. She grabbed the tambourine with her left hand and then lightly tapped on it with the fingertips of her right hand.

"Bang"!

The clear sound rang out, accompanied by a very fine ripple of pale red magic power that spread quickly like ripples on water and visibly, in part, neutralized Xia Liang’s spell techniques.

Though it only neutralized a part, not completely, that was sufficient.

With her continuous tapping, more magical lines radiated from the tambourine. Any time these lines touched Xia Liang’s spell techniques, they dissolved a part of the energy within, thus steadily reducing their potency.

And this whole process took place in just about one second.

One second later, by the time Xia Liang’s spell techniques reached the front of the shy herb, their structure had become so loose that it no longer possessed its initial vigor and was easily blocked by the multiple layers of magical barriers stacked as defenses by the shy herb.

Through this entire process, she still had not moved a step.

Meanwhile, Xia Liang, who had a considerable amount of magic power drained by the explosive combo, could no longer maintain her transformed state. Her magic outfit dissipated, and she sat collapsed on the ground, panting heavily.

"So... tired."

Unable to even speak, Xia Liang supported herself with her hands on the ground, facing the floor, feeling the sweat slide down her cheeks and eventually drip onto the ground, leaving her mind utterly blank.

She couldn’t even care to think about victory or defeat, nor could she attend to the fact that her "ultimate move" had been effortlessly countered on its first appearance; all she could do was breathe in vain.

"Can you still use it?"

Standing opposite her, the shy herb tilted her head: "If there’s a second shot, it would be quite troublesome."

"...No more."

Blinking her eyes, Xia Liang answered sincerely.

She could feel she still had some magic power left, but really couldn’t even move at the moment, and posturing would be pointless.

Although she had considered before their duel that her opponent would not be easy, she really hadn’t expected her opponent to be this strong.

A typical Leaf-level Magical Girl definitely wouldn’t be able to cope, and even an Egg-level Remnant Beast would probably be killed in one shot by the spell techniques; yet the opponent had received it as if it were nothing.

However, she unexpectedly didn’t find it too hard to accept. Rather, ever since she learned that her opponent was a "senior who advanced to Leaf-level a year early," she knew that she was very likely going to lose.

If possible, she actually didn’t want to lose, as it was a rare opportunity to have time alone with her junior, and she had even refined her combat style under her long-absent direct guidance. It would have been perfect to end such a memorable moment with a victory.

As for now...

Maintaining a bowed head, Xia Liang glanced sideways at Emerald Sparrow, who was frowning slightly and looking worried beside her.

...This way, it didn’t seem too bad.

Thinking thus, she took a few more breaths and slowly raised her head with a smile on her lips, looking towards the shy herb in front of her.

"I concede."

Crisp and clear, utterly refreshing.

"Next up, Bai Mei versus Bai Ji... please enter the field, contestants!"

Mo Ke’s voice resonated once more throughout the training ground, though it lacked the resonance it had before.

The first bout concluded with Fangting City’s team losing.

Lin Xiaolu felt especially tense about this result, with sweaty palms.

In her view, Xia Liang was undoubtedly the strongest in combat prowess on paper for Fangting City’s team.

Even though she had always felt somewhat dissatisfied with her, limited by her progress in blossoming her own grade, her own strength clearly couldn’t match Xia Liang’s.

Now, to see Xia Liang lose so easily, not even fully pushing the opponent, and seemingly not against Bai’an City team’s strongest one, was disheartening.

Lin Xiaolu stole a glance at Bai Ji, who had stepped out from the side team, and clenched her fists, repeatedly telling herself to remain calm.

Although Bai’an City’s team had not stated it outright, there was a good chance that Bai Ji was the strongest among them. Now, it was up to her to confront this opponent.

And because Xia Liang had lost the first round of points, if she could not win the upcoming bout, the entire Fangting City’s team would be defeated.

At this moment, she felt an immense weight bearing down on her shoulders.

What would happen if she lost? Would she become even more distant from her mother? Would Emerald Sparrow be more disappointed in her? If she disappointed her, what should she do?

Though the air in the training ground was sufficiently clear, Lin Xiaolu felt almost as if she were suffocating.

By now, Bai Ji had already reached the center of the training ground, standing upright there with her gaze directly fixed on Lin Xiaolu, obviously curious why her opponent had yet to step onto the field.

Lin Xiaolu forced herself to start moving with rigid steps.

—"Bai Mei."
